By: Randy Albert The US Army invaded Hummingbird Speedway on Saturday night when Staff Sergeant Kevin Dugan brought the Humvee “pace car” to the speedway to celebrate the birth of our nation. The Sunny 106.5, 270 Micro Sprints were ready to rumble for the $1000 to win shootout with Robert Robertson and D J Furney out of Ohio leading the charge. Robertson was out to the early lead but the drivers were focused on the prize and not the task of driving to get the prize as a number of early cautions regrouped the competitors. After the drivers settled down Robertson still held the lead followed closely by Furney. Brian Marriott from Harrisburg and Sean McAndrew brought up the third and fourth positions waiting for an opening. Furney took a number of “looks” down low but then moved to the high groove to run side by side with Robertson eventually making the pass for the lead. Robertson clipped a tire in turn two drawing the caution and ending his bid for the cash. Furney had a good run going but Marriott moved under him into the lead. Steve Dunmire out of Kittanning was the man on the move coming into the picture from back in the pack passing McAndrew for the third spot and applying pressure to Marriott and Furney. As the cars began to string out Marriott appeared to have it covered. They began to encounter lap traffic and Marriott tried to duck low under a slower car going into turn one. Marriott clipped the slower cars sending him sideways and bringing out the caution. This put Steve Dunmire in the “catbird seat” for the restart. He took advantage of the opportunity as McAndrew had his mirror full of Jason Houtz and Ryan McAndrew as the white flag flew. Dunmire held on to take the win followed by Sean McAndrew, Houtz, Ryan McAndrew and Brandon Hawkins. Heat race winners included Robert Robertson, Brian Marriott, Dave Hawkins, and Sean McAndrew.
